Why Rhodiola Works for Focus
Rhodiola rosea may support cognitive function through its action on key neurotransmitter systems. Research suggests this adaptogenic herb works by modulating cortisol levels and supporting dopamine, serotonin, and norepinephrine activity in the brain.
A 2012 study published in Phytomedicine found that rhodiola extract (SHR-5) significantly improved attention and cognitive processing speed in healthy adults experiencing fatigue-related cognitive decline. The active compounds rosavin and salidroside appear to cross the blood-brain barrier and influence neural pathways associated with mental clarity and sustained attention.
For men over 30, rhodiola may be particularly relevant as stress-related cognitive decline becomes more noticeable with age. The herb's adaptogenic properties may help counter the focus-disrupting effects of chronic stress and elevated cortisol levels that often increase during this life stage.
Recommended Dose for Men Over 30
Evidence suggests an optimal rhodiola dose range of 200-400mg daily for cognitive support. Most studies showing cognitive benefits used standardised extracts containing 3% rosavins and 1% salidroside.
For men over 30, a typical protocol might include:
- Starting dose: 200mg taken 30 minutes before breakfast on an empty stomach
- Maintenance dose: 300-400mg daily, divided into two doses if needed
- Timing: Morning administration is preferred as rhodiola may have mild stimulating effects
- Cycle: 8-12 weeks on, 2-4 weeks off to maintain effectiveness

How to Stack Rhodiola
Rhodiola combines well with complementary nootropics that support different aspects of cognitive function:
1. Rhodiola + Lion's Mane: This combination may support both immediate focus and long-term brain health. Lion's mane provides nerve growth factor support while rhodiola handles stress-related cognitive interference. Compare rhodiola vs lion's mane
2. Rhodiola + L-Theanine: L-theanine (100-200mg) can smooth out any jittery effects from rhodiola while maintaining alertness. This stack may provide calm, sustained focus without overstimulation. Compare rhodiola vs l-theanine
3. Rhodiola + Magnesium Glycinate: Evening magnesium (200-400mg) supports recovery and sleep quality, which complements rhodiola's daytime cognitive benefits. Poor sleep undermines focus, making this a synergistic combination. Compare rhodiola vs magnesium
Common Mistakes
- Taking too much too soon: Starting with 400mg+ can cause jitters, headaches, or sleep disruption. Begin with 200mg and assess tolerance over 1-2 weeks before increasing.
- Using unstandardised products: Many rhodiola supplements lack proper standardisation. Look for extracts standardised to 3% rosavins and 1% salidroside for research-backed potency.
- Taking it too late in the day: Rhodiola's mild stimulating effects can interfere with sleep if taken after 2 PM. Stick to morning dosing for optimal results and sleep quality.
Frequently Asked Questions
How long does rhodiola take to work for focus?
Some men report improved mental clarity within 30-60 minutes of taking rhodiola. However, the full adaptogenic benefits typically develop over 2-4 weeks of consistent use as the body adapts to the herb's stress-modulating effects.
Can I take rhodiola with coffee?
Yes, but start cautiously. Both rhodiola and caffeine have mild stimulating properties. Begin with your usual coffee intake and half your intended rhodiola dose to assess how you respond to the combination.
Should I cycle rhodiola or take it continuously?
Most research supports cycling rhodiola - 8-12 weeks on followed by 2-4 weeks off. This prevents tolerance and maintains the herb's effectiveness. Some users prefer 5 days on, 2 days off weekly cycles.
Are there any side effects I should know about?
Rhodiola is generally well-tolerated, but some men experience mild headaches, dizziness, or sleep disruption when starting. These effects typically resolve within a few days as the body adjusts.
Can rhodiola help with work stress and focus together?
Evidence suggests rhodiola's adaptogenic properties may help the body manage stress responses while supporting cognitive function. This dual action makes it potentially useful for work-related mental performance under pressure.
